Abstract
Components and systems for a flexible tensioning member for construction equipment. A tensioning member is comprised of a fiber having a specific tensile strength greater than 1,000 kilonewton meters per kilogram. The tensioning member connects two components and has an attachment allowing the tensioning member to flex relative to a component. The attachment may provide a system for connecting multiple tensioning members.

10. A crane static tensioning assembly comprising:
-
a) a flexible tensioning member comprising fibers having a specific tensile strength greater than 1,000 kilonewton meter per kilogram; b) a shank having a bore shaped and sized to receive a pivot spindle; and c) a pivot joint having a first connector coupled to the flexible tensioning member and a second connector coupled to the shank. - View Dependent Claims (11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16)
-
-
17. A flexible tension member attachment assembly comprising:
-
a) a base having a base end and a top end; b) a connector disposed at the top end; c) a plurality of bores extending from the base end towards the top end; d) a flexible tensioning member having a first portion disposed in a first bore from among the plurality of bores and a second portion disposed in a second bore from among the plurality of bores. - View Dependent Claims (18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23, 24)
-
-
25. A crane tensioning assembly comprising:
-
a) a connection block having a plurality of cavities each sized and shaped to receive an end of a flexible tensioning member, the connection block having a first bore extending through a first cavity from among the plurality of cavities; b) a flexible tensioning member having an eye at a first end of the flexible tensioning member, the first end of the flexible tensioning member being positioned in a cavity from among the plurality of cavities with the eye having a centerline coaxial with a centerline of the first bore; and c) a pin disposed in the first bore and extending through the eye. - View Dependent Claims (26, 27, 28, 29, 30, 31, 32, 33, 34, 35, 36, 37)
